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Learners Guide to Metal Polishing - Most of the time, metal finishing is needed for aesthetic reasons or clean-room situations. It's among the most preferred processes for its use in intensifying the overall beauty of the product, such as, motor bike parts, cookware or auto parts. Similarly, various clean-rooms should have a burnished finish as a way to reduce the perviousness of the material which often can cause debris to collect and contaminate. An outstanding illustration of this application could be in a vacuum chamber. There are quite a few ways to polish metals, and let us take a peek at some of the methods required. Metals may be polished electromechanically, applying chemicals, by hand, or with purpose made buffing machines. A special buffing compound or paste can be used, that may include dolomite, aluminum oxide, tripoli, chromium oxide, limestone, chalk,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, due to its below average thermal conductivity, comparatively high viscidness, and hardness is just about the time-consuming. On the other side, goods constructed from non-ferrous metals are definitely more receptive to buffing, because these call for the least amount of procedures.
Any time a superior processing quality just isn't demanded, swifter pad speeds can be utilized. A reduced pad speed is required whenever a high quality mirror finish is requested. Finishing buffs plastered in paste will be enormously impacted by specific forces on the surface of the buffing pad. The concentration of the pressure on the surface can be raised to a specific range, however going beyond the perfect degree of load not just minimizes the quality of the procedure, but also can degrade effectiveness, can create wear on the product, and there's in addition an evident heating of the work-pieces, because of friction. When you are working on thin material, it will be raised heat (and a relating bendability of the metal) that may cause elements to flex, twist or buckle. In general, it requires a trained polisher to factor in every one of these fundamentals to equally avert damage to the metal part and to give good results adequately. In order to substantially enhance the standard of the finished surface, the finishing procedure will have to be executed with significantly less vigour and not a large amount of force to be able to eventually produce a surface with no scores or marks which result from the finishing procedure, therefore ending up with a beautiful mirror finish.
